Just because you’re renting doesn’t mean your home can’t reflect your style and character. With some smart adjustments, you can design a space that feels uniquely yours, all while keeping your security deposit safe.
Design a Striking Showcase Wall
I’m a big fan of using showcase walls to inject personality without creating lasting damage. Use adhesive hanging strips to display your treasured art and photos—it’s a simple way to achieve a curated and fashionable look!
Showcase with Elevated Shelves
Install elevated shelves using heavy-duty adhesive strips. They’re perfect for displaying books, plants, or your favorite trinkets.
Personalize with Home Fabrics
Changing out home fabrics like accent cushions and throws is a simple method to refresh your design. I enjoy changing mine with the seasons for an immediate update.
Establish Ambiance with Fragrant Wax Lights
Fragrant wax lights are ideal for contributing warmth and a calming atmosphere. Arrange them together for a comfortable, inviting glow.
Illuminate with Unique Light Fixtures
Lighting can significantly impact a room’s ambiance. Use plug-in rope lights or chic standing lamps to introduce atmosphere without any complicated electrical work.
Enhance with Elegant Display Units
Standalone or wall-mounted display units can present books and decor without the need for drilling. I enjoy pairing books with ornamental objects for a harmonious aesthetic.
Improve with Detachable Wall Images
Wall images can contribute color and charm without permanence. I used them in my workspace for a playful touch that’s simple to change.
Enhance Your Space with Short-Term Wall Coverings
Short-term wall coverings can update your walls without any long-term commitment. I’ve used stick-and-remove designs in my own apartment for a fast design lift.
Revamp with Detachable Surface Films
Detachable surface films can revitalize kitchens or bathrooms. I used them in my kitchen for a fashionable backsplash that didn’t make a mess.
Incorporate Nature with Suspended Greenery
Plants breathe life into any space, and suspended containers are ideal for renters. Consider suspending a few in a bright nook for a vibrant, fresh impression.
Experiment with Vibrant Window Coverings
Window coverings can change a room’s atmosphere and offer privacy. I love switching mine to bold colors or patterns for a dramatic effect.
Take Advantage of Multi-Use Furnishings
Purchase multi-use furnishings such as storage benches or convertible sofas. These items maximize space and practicality in small rentals.
Create Warmth with Layered Floor Coverings
Combining floor coverings is my favorite method for bringing in extra warmth and depth. Mix various measurements and motifs to distinguish zones and disguise any less-than-ideal floors.
Distinguish Zones with Space Dividers
Space dividers can help define areas in open-concept rentals. Pick stylish screens that can also serve as design features themselves.
Incorporate Art with Decorative Tape
Use decorative tape to make patterns or frame lightweight art. It’s a simple, damage-free way to contribute a hint of artistry to your walls.
Add Character with Fabric Wall Decor
Fabric wall decor like macramé or woven art add depth and warmth. They’re lightweight and can be hung easily with hooks.
Freshen Up with New Fixtures
Swapping out knobs and pulls is a small change with a big impact. I replaced mine with stylish options for a simple kitchen update.
Amplify Light with Reflective Surfaces
Reflective surfaces not only give the illusion of larger spaces but also beautifully amplify light. I consistently include a large floor mirror in my rooms for extra elegance.
